Why These Are the Top GMC Repair Auto Repair Shops in Addington

** The GMC repair market for Addington, Oklahoma, is characterized by its reliance on nearby service centers in Wichita Falls, TX, located approximately 25-30 miles south. There are no dedicated GMC-only specialist shops within Addington itself. The market in the wider region is moderately competitive, with several high-quality, independent shops (like those listed) competing with franchised dealerships in Wichita Falls. The average quality of independent shops is high, as they compete on specialized expertise, personalized service, and often more competitive pricing compared to dealerships. For the specialized services requested (Duramax, Allison, etc.), consumers can expect labor rates in the $120-$150/hour range. The independent shops have built strong reputations by hiring certified technicians and investing in the advanced diagnostic tools required for modern GMC trucks, particularly their complex electronic and emissions systems. For an Addington resident, seeking service requires a short drive but offers access to a robust and capable repair market.

What are the most common GMC repair issues for vehicles driven in the Addington, Oklahoma area?

Given the rural roads and hot, dusty climate around Addington, common issues include suspension wear from rough terrain, air conditioning system failures due to extreme summer heat, and clogged air filters from dust and agricultural particulates. Diesel-powered GMC trucks like the Sierra 2500HD may also experience fuel system concerns related to local fuel quality.

How can I find a reputable, local mechanic in Addington for my GMC truck or SUV?

For specialized GMC service, many Addington residents rely on trusted independent shops in nearby towns like Duncan or Lawton, as these larger centers have more options. Always look for ASE-certified technicians with specific GM/GMC diagnostic tool experience and check reviews from other local truck and farm vehicle owners.

Are repair costs for GMC vehicles higher in Addington compared to bigger cities?

Labor rates in Addington and surrounding Jefferson County can be slightly lower than in major metro areas, but parts availability may cause delays or increased costs for specific components, requiring sourcing from distributors. For complex repairs, the convenience of a local shop must be balanced with the potential need for a dealership's specialized equipment in a larger city.

When should I seek immediate service for my GMC in this area, given the local driving conditions?

Seek immediate service for warning lights like "Service 4WD" if you use your GMC for farm or rural travel, or for cooling system alerts before summer heat peaks. Also, address any steering or brake issues promptly due to the prevalence of unpaved roads and heavy hauling common in the area.

What local factors should I consider when scheduling GMC maintenance in Addington?

Consider the agricultural seasons; schedule major service before or after peak planting/harvest times when local shops are busiest with farm equipment. Also, prepare for Oklahoma's weather extremes with pre-summer AC checks and pre-winter battery and 4WD system inspections to ensure reliability for remote travel.
